Thank you for sharing your token number.  After taking a closer look, I can see that there are two Form 1099-G in your return.  Try using the steps below to delete both forms and re-enter the information.  If you still have an issue or errors, please share.

 

If you are using a CD/downloaded version of TurboTax, use these steps:  

 

  1. Go to Forms in the upper right corner of the screen.  
  2. Look at the list of forms on the left side of the screen and highlight Form 1099-G.  
  3. Click Delete Form at the bottom of the screen.  
  4. Repeat for both Form 1099-G that you see.  
  5. Click Step-by-Step in the upper right corner.   

 

If you are using TurboTax Online, use these steps:

 

  1. Open or continue your return in TurboTax.
  2. In the left menu, select Tax Tools and then Tools.
  3. In the pop-up window Tool Center, choose Delete a form.
  4. Select Delete next to the form/schedule/worksheet in the list and follow the instructions.

 

After the forms have been deleted, re-enter your Form 1099-G information.
